Designing Flexible Platforms: Ideal Practices for Mobile-First Layout
To guarantee an excellent user feel across all platforms, a a mobile-first design philosophy is now important . Start by focusing on the tiniest screens first , then progressively enhance the layout for wider tablets and computer viewers . This technique ensures data is accessible and operative for all users , producing better engagement and happiness.
Typical Digital Creation Failures and How to be able to Avoid Them
Many inexperienced online programmers make similar mistakes that can seriously affect a project's performance. Often, these kinds of challenges arise from insufficient foresight or disregarding proven methods. For example, not check user input may result in vulnerability threats. To prevent these traps, prioritize complete planning, enforce secure validation processes, and consistently examine the code with a fresh perspective. Also, using version control tools like Git is undeniably essential for successful teamwork and defect recovery. Finally, continual training and accepting input remain important for growth in web programmer.
